What in the world has happened to the Habs? They are a high-revenue team, they spend to the cap, and that's their lineup? Yecccchh.

 

For the answer, see capgeek. They have blown a shocking amount of cash on Gomez ($7.36MM for 38 points last year), Cammalleri (who is a nice player, but is 5'9", gets hurt a lot, is 29 and has only exceeded 55 points once in his career), Markov, Cole and Spacek.

 

And Price, Subban and Gorges all need new contracts after this year. What a terribly managed payroll.
